Calendar Date Which The 20Th Century Began - Web the absence of a year 0 in the gregorian calendar also means that the 20th century of the common era ended on dec 31, 2000, and that the 21st century began on jan 1, 2001. Similarly when we say 20th century, we are referring to the 1900s. Twenty Centuries After The Year 1 Brings Us To 1901, Which Puts The Beginning Of The Twentieth Century On January 1, 1901.
